power depend pin diode

hi everyone,

I need a pin diode which is sensitive with RF power signal.

what kind pin diode can meet my need.
 

Re: power depend pin diode

What do you mean sensitive to RF power?
A PIN diode behaves as a Current Controlled Linear Resistor.
Low RF levels theoretically do dot affect PIN diode characteristics, but if the RF is nearly equal to the DC induced charge, the forward bias resistance is not only controlled by the DC bias, but is modulated also by the RF current.
